Paternity tests can be conducted through various methods, including blood testing, buccal swabbing, or even DNA extraction from hair or other bodily samples Buccal swabbing, which involves collecting cells from the inner cheek, is the most common method due to its simplicity and non-invasiveness These samples are then sent to a laboratory for analysis.
The actual testing process in the laboratory typically takes around 1-2 weeks to complete However, the total time it takes to receive results can vary depending on several factors:
1 Sample collection: The first step in the paternity testing process is collecting DNA samples from the alleged father, child, and mother (if available) If all parties are present at the same testing facility and samples are collected on the same day, this can expedite the process If samples need to be sent in from different locations or if there are delays in sample collection, this can prolong the time it takes to receive results.
2 Laboratory processing time: Once the DNA samples are received by the lab, the actual testing process begins This involves extracting DNA from the samples, analyzing the genetic markers, and comparing them to determine the probability of paternity The laboratory processing time can vary depending on the lab’s workload and testing methods.

In most cases, you can expect to receive paternity test results within 3-4 weeks from the time samples are collected However, some labs offer expedited testing options for an additional fee These expedited tests can provide results in as little as 3-5 business days, depending on the lab’s capabilities.
It’s important to note that the accuracy of paternity tests is extremely high, typically ranging from 99.9% to over 99.99% This means that the results are considered conclusive and legally binding in court cases However, it’s always a good idea to choose a reputable testing facility with accredited testing procedures to ensure the most accurate results.
In addition to the time it takes to receive results, another factor to consider is the cost of paternity testing The cost of a paternity test can vary depending on the method of testing, the number of individuals being tested, and whether additional services such as expedited testing or legal documentation are required On average, a standard paternity test can range from $100 to $300, but this can increase based on the aforementioned factors.
In cases where paternity needs to be established for legal reasons, such as child custody or support disputes, it’s important to choose a lab that offers legally admissible tests These tests follow strict chain of custody protocols to ensure the integrity of the samples and results This is typically more expensive than a standard paternity test but is necessary for legal purposes.
